One of the principal problems of using this material is its variability in quality with respect to both source and power station load. The object of this investigation is to assess the influence, upon the workability, strength and durability properties of concrete, using selected and unselected material from the same source. The author also studies the interrelationships between the different testing methods used to assess workability and strength.","abstract_html":"The use of pulverised fuel ash (p.f.a.) in concrete has been the subject of widespread discussion and debate in recent years.
